The Psychology of Emoji Communication
Why did this task feel so entertaining and oddly satisfying? Several psychological principles come into play:
- Visual Storytelling – Humans process images faster than text, so conveying ideas via symbols taps into our innate visual cognition.
- Play and Creativity – Restricting communication to emojis forces lateral thinking and creative problem-solving.
- Gamification – The five-minute timer and monetary reward create a playful challenge, enhancing engagement.
- Novelty – Typing in an unconventional way increases dopamine, making the task pleasurable and addictive.
Essentially, the emoji typing challenge combines play, creativity, and reward in one microtask.
Strategies for Maximizing Rewards
After my first attempt, I experimented with techniques to increase both approval and earnings:
- Storytelling via Emoji – Constructing a mini narrative (like a day at the park 🏞️☀️🧺🍦) made submissions more engaging.
- Humor and Exaggeration – Silly sequences like 🐒🍌🎩💃 entertained moderators.
- Sequential Logic – Logical flows (breakfast → commute → work) increased clarity.
- Visual Metaphors – Using emojis symbolically (💔 for heartbreak, 🐢 for slowness) enhanced expressiveness.
- Timing – Typing steadily without rushing avoided errors and confusion.
These strategies not only increased earnings but also made the activity creative and satisfying.
